Plugins zsh
Enable the plugins you want by editing your ~/.zshrc file.
Example:
plugins=(rails git ruby) Completion plugins will let zsh know which arguments the package has so it can autocomplete. For instance, if you have the Homebrew plugin installed and type:
brew in .. and then hit tab, the brew plugin will enable autocompletion to brew install. Completion plugins are not documented further on this page as they only provide better introspection for zsh into the original command. man is your friend.
You should always read the source for the plugin before using it to avoid surprises. Plugins are located in ~/.oh-my-zsh/plugins.

This is a small zle trick that lets you cycle your directory stack left or right using Ctrl+Shift+Left/Right. This is useful when moving back and forth between directories in development environments, and can be thought of as kind of a nondestructive pushd/popd.
dirhistory
Maintainer: [jeffwilliams][jeffwilliams]
This plugin allows you to navigate the history of previous current-working-directories using ALT-LEFT and ALT-RIGHT. ALT-LEFT moves back to directories that the user has changed to in the past, and ALT-RIGHT undoes ALT-LEFT.
For example, if the shell was started, and the following commands were entered:
cd ~ cd /usr cd share cd doc Then entering ALT-LEFT at the prompt would change directory from /usr/share/doc to /usr/share, then if pressed again to /usr/, then ~. If ALT-RIGHT were pressed the directory would be changed to /usr/ again.
Currently the max history size is 100. The navigation should work for xterm, PuTTY xterm mode, and GNU screen.

gitfast
Maintainer: felipec
Enables the zsh completion from git.git folks, which is much faster than the official one from zsh. A lot of zsh-specific features are not supported, like descriptions for every argument, but everything the bash completion has, this one does too (as it is using it behind the scenes). Not only is it faster, it should be more robust, and updated regularly to the latest git upstream version.

Maintainer: matthewmccullough
Adds autocompletion of task names and option switches to command line use of gradle by actually executing gradle tasks in the background and collecting the result.
Caches the result of the task names in a .gradletasknamecache file that is regenerated if the timestamp of the build.gradle file changes.

tmux
Maintainer: jmatth
Adds several options for effecting the startup behavior of tmux. Each of the options are set by changing the environment variables below:
ZSH_TMUX_AUTOSTART: Automatically start a tmux session upon logging in. Set to false by default. ZSH_TMUX_AUTOSTART_ONCE: Only attempt to autostart tmux once. If this is disabled when the previous option is enabled, then tmux will be autostarted every time you source your zsh config files. Set to true by default. ZSH_TMUX_AUTOCONNECT: When running tmux automatically connect to the currently running tmux session if it exits, otherwise start a new session. Set to true by default. ZSH_TMUX_AUTOQUIT: Close the terminal session when tmux exits. Set to the value of ZSH_TMUX_AUTOSTART by default. ZSH_TMUX_FIXTERM: When running tmux, the variable $TERM is supposed to be set to screen or one of its derivatives. This option will set the default-terminal option of tmux to screen-256color if 256 color terminal support is detected, and screen otherwise. The term values it uses can be overridden by changing the ZSH_TMUX_FIXTERM_WITH_256COLOR and ZSH_TMUX_FIXTERM_WITHOUT_256COLOR variables respectively. Set to true by default. If the user specifies any arguments for tmux then the command is just executed as it was typed it without any modification.

wd
Maintainer: mfaerevaag
wd (warp directory) lets you jump to custom directories in zsh, without using cd. Why? Because cd seems inefficient when the folder is frequently visited or has a long path. Source
Print usage with no opts or the help argument.
Examples:
Add warp point to current working directory:
wd add test If a warp point with the same name exists, use add! to overwrite it.
Examples:
From an other directory, warp to test with:
wd test You can warp back to previous directory, and so on, with the puncticulation syntax:
wd .. wd ... This is a wrapper for the zsh dirs function.
Remove warp point test point:
wd rm test List warp points to current directory (stored in ~/.warprc):
wd show List all warp points (stored in ~/.warprc):
wd list
